Choosing the Right Ballet Training Institution

When choosing the right ballet training institution, it's important to consider several factors, including the quality of instruction, the curriculum, the school's reputation, and the overall environment. It's also important to consider your own goals and aspirations as a dancer, as well as your budget and schedule. By taking the time to research and compare different institutions, you can find the perfect fit for your needs and achieve your dreams of becoming a professional ballet dancer.
